Just nail alongside one another two 1x3's into a “T” form, one particular for every conclusion of the drywall you will end up supporting. Make them a bit a lot more than precise top so that you can wedge the sheets to carry them solidly set up. After the drywall is lifted by hand, the deadmen are slid in under the drywall to wedge it versus the ceiling joists When you nail or screw it up. Stop trying any plan You may have of forcing the sheets into location. They're going to break or blow out and make a multitude.
